China to See Hexene Capacity Expand 3.45 Times from 2025 to 2028

2025-04-01

Over the next few years, China is set to embrace explosive growth in hexene production capacity, with an almost 3.45-fold increase from 147,800 tonnes/year (t/y) in 2024 to 657,800 t/y by 2028.

From 2025 to 2028, there will be a total of 16 new hexene units to be launched. In 2025 alone, six hexene units are projected to commence operations, and capacity additions will amount to 176,000 t/y, up 119.07% year on year.

Hexene Capacity Additions in China, 2025-2028 (Unit: t/y)

Enterprise Region Capacity Commissioning Time
Guangdong Zhongjie Jingchuang Chemical South China 15,000 2025
Shandong New Era Polymer Materials North China 28,000 2025
Satellite Chemical East China 30,000 2025
PetroChina Guangxi Petrochemical Company South China 45,000 2025
Shenghong Refining & Chemical (Lianyungang) East China 20,000 2025
Zhejiang Petroleum & Chemical East China 38,000 2025
Wanhua Chemical Group North China 30,000 2026
Sinopec Yangzi Petrochemical East China 15,000 2026
Shandong Chambroad Petrochemicals North China 30,000 2026
PetroChina Lanhai New Material East China 30,000 2026
CNOOC and Shell Petrochemicals South China 44,000 2027
SABIC Fujian Petrochemicals South China 50,000 2027
Liaoning Dingjide Petrochemical Northeast China 40,000 2027
ExxonMobil (Huizhou) Chemical South China 50,000 2027
Hebei Siyoushu Carbon New Materials North China 30,000 2027
Datang Inner Mongolia Duolun Coal Chemical Northwest China 15,000 2028
Total / 510,000 /

Source: OilChem

In the coming years, hexene availability is projected to increase significantly across various regions in China, with producer sales anticipated to reach approximately 341,000 tonnes by 2028, according to OilChem analysts.

Against this backdrop, China's hexene supply is expected to continue growing. However, this growth is likely to outstrip the demand for polyethylene copolymer, potentially worsening supply-demand imbalances.

As a result, China's hexene export volumes are set to rise. However, with international markets becoming increasingly unpredictable and fragmented, hexene producers are expected to depend more on business agents rather than handling exports independently.
